Dr. John Draeger is a Professor of Philosophy at SUNY Buffalo State University and the former Director of the Teaching & Learning Center. With 25 years of teaching and 16 years of workshop facilitation experience, he helps audiences develop habits of thoughtful engagement. Co-founder of the award-winning Improve with Metacognition project and an inaugural fellow at the Institute for Citizens & Scholars, Dr. Draeger’s work on thoughtful strategies has figured in three National Science Foundation grants and two dozen publications. He divides his scholarly energies between work in social philosophy (including issues public discourse, conflicting values, and moral integrity) and work in the scholarship of teaching and learning (including high-impact practices, metacognition, and academic rigor).
